  • Patent number: 12338148
    Abstract: A method for deep treatment of household waste leachate by a biochemical process is provided, including: arranging one anoxic tank and two aerobic tanks in series; introducing the household waste leachate into the primary anoxic reactor, and diluting the household waste leachate to an concentration acceptable to microorganisms; introducing the diluted household waste leachate into the primary aerobic reactor, and subjecting the diluted household waste leachate to an pre-nitrification reaction to obtain a reactant; introducing the reactant into the secondary aerobic reactor, and subjecting the reactant to a main nitrification reaction to convert ammonia nitrogen into nitrate nitrogen and nitrite nitrogen by nitrification of nitrobacteria; refluxing the nitrification liquid to the primary anoxic reactor, converting the nitrate nitrogen and nitrite nitrogen into nitrogen gas by denitrobacteria in the primary anoxic reactor, and discharging the nitrogen gas into atmosphere, thereby finishing an denitrification pr
    Type: Grant
    Filed: August 31, 2022
    Date of Patent: June 24, 2025
    Assignees: Shanghai Environmental & Sanitary Engineering Design Institute Co., Ltd., Ruoshui (Shanghai) Environmental Technology Co., Ltd.
    Inventors: Shengdong Wang, Jun Tai, Zhenwei Xu, Wentao Luo, Li Wang, Qiujun Yao
